Esther Schreier was subjected to hundreds of electroshock treatments during her pregnancy. By March 12th of 1960, she is considered completely depatterned according to medical records. She had forgotten the face, name and existence of her husband. Her son later told journalists that according to Esther, she could not remember how to boil water. In 2004, Esther told BBC Scotland what it was like when she actually had her baby, completely stripped of her understanding of how to be a person.
